Output eaf7b219f267dfa265dc9517174a7e42ec048fe93b107db366552ebf4ab5043d:1

value
686812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e0b5c881fddc085f364441d03b7972a6ed1e3ce OP_EQUAL
address
3Ee5VC3TtS8L6KF4kkZCPFhUdiqb1FYDdB
transaction
eaf7b219f267dfa265dc9517174a7e42ec048fe93b107db366552ebf4ab5043d
confirmations
258228
spent
true